Description
This is a business opportunity from an overseas buyer. Pitch for the business and explain how your company meets its requirements. An education institute is looking for a company to supply and install a control interface system.
You must be able to provide:
- A biometric door lock system with motion sensors so fans, air-cons and lights will be automatically switched on and off and doors automatically closed
- A biometric reader that can read fingerprints and the PS 21 card as the data is classified, localised encryption is necessary
- A biometric reader that has at least a resolution of 500dpi
- Master or manual overwrite from the centralised control to open or close doors
- Training on the settings and use of the software for a year from the date of commissioning of the system
- A virtual key system using QR codes which administrator is able to grant access to user
Full compliance with IT security specifications of:
- Singapore Ministry of Education (MOE) IT security specifications for schools
- Statement of compliance for MOE IT security specifications for schools
It is part of the evaluation process is that you must attend a site visit.
